Movie Maker 2012 - Black screen on playback
I recently installed Windows Essentials 2012 on my Windows 7 laptop. I went into Movie Maker and tried it out. Unfortunately when I wanted to preview something text or photos I had selected, a black screen appeared in the player. I can add text, music, photos and videos, but when I hit the play button, all I get is a black screen in the player. Is this something other people have experienced? Is there any way to fix this?

Had the same blank screen problem and converted back to Essentials 2011. That didn't work at first either, until I realized I had recently installed a Microsoft update (KB 2670838) which updates Direct3D components among other things. Once I uninstalled that Microsoft update, the 2011 version worked fine again. More info on that update here: http://support.microsoft.com/kb/2670838?wa=wsignin1.0

To uninstall the KB 2670838 update, please follow these steps:
- Click Start, click Control Panel, click Programs, and then click Programs and Features.
- Click View installed updates.
- Click Update for Microsoft Windows (KB 2670838), and then click Uninstall.
